In these times of rapid and chaotic change, how can we help leaders understand, embrace and even flourish in complexity? In this conversation with executive coach Carolyn Coughlin we explore how we respond to complexity, what “complexity fitness” is, how adult development relates to complexity, arriving in context and fostering fluidity, testing patterns and moving towards “complexity genius”. Carolyn Coughlin has been an executive coach, facilitator, and leadership development specialist for over 15 years. With her fellow Cultivating Leadership partner Jennifer, Carolyn co-designed and runs the Growth Edge Certification series. She writes and talks about developmental coaching, why and how it can be such a powerful support to growth, and how, in particular, she thinks it might hold promise for shifting the gender imbalance in our leadership ranks. Carolyn is a Certified Somatic Coach and a certified user of the Global Leadership Profile, the Leadership Circle, and the Myers Briggs Type Indicator.
